The Psychology of Gambling

It’s no secret that gambling can be a thrilling experience for many, with the adrenaline rush of placing bets and the anticipation of potential winnings keeping players coming back for more.

However, behind the allure of big wins lies a complex web of psychological factors that drive individuals to continue gambling, even in the face of mounting losses. The phenomenon of intermittent reinforcement plays a significant role, as the unpredictable nature of gambling outcomes can trigger a dopamine release in the brain, creating a cycle of reward-seeking behavior.

Furthermore, the gambler’s fallacy, where individuals believe that past outcomes will influence future results, can lead to irrational decision-making and a false sense of control over chance-based games. This cognitive bias can cloud judgment and perpetuate risky behavior, ultimately fueling the cycle of gambling addiction.

Impact on Society

Gambling has a significant impact on society, with both positive and negative consequences. One of the positive impacts is the boost it can provide to local economies through increased tourism and job creation. Casinos and other gambling establishments can attract visitors from far and wide, bringing in revenue that can benefit the community as a whole.

However, on the flip side, gambling can also lead to social issues such as addiction, financial hardship, and crime. Problem gambling can tear families apart and strain relationships, causing emotional distress and financial instability for individuals and their loved ones. In extreme cases, excessive gambling can even result in criminal behavior as individuals resort to illegal activities to fund their addiction.

Overall, the impact of gambling on society is complex and multifaceted. Responsible Gambling Practices

It is crucial for individuals engaging in gambling activities to practice self-awareness and moderation. Setting personal limits on time and money spent gambling can help prevent excessive behavior and financial strain. Checking in regularly with oneself to ensure that gambling remains an enjoyable form of entertainment is key to responsible participation in this activity.

Another important aspect of responsible gambling is seeking support when needed. Many resources are available for individuals who may be struggling with gambling addiction or related issues. Seeking help from counselors, support groups, or hotlines can provide the assistance needed to address problematic gambling behavior and make positive changes towards a healthier relationship with gambling.

Lastly, being informed about the risks associated with gambling is essential for making responsible choices. Understanding the odds, potential consequences of excessive gambling, and strategies to mitigate harm can empower individuals to engage in gambling activities in a mindful and controlled manner. By staying informed and seeking help when necessary, individuals can enjoy the thrills of gambling while minimizing the associated risks.
